What I’m referring to is a Mantis gas stove (LP or NG) by Empire.  There are a lot of reasons why I like this so I’m going to start by listing, then briefly discuss the major points:

 

  •  Reasonable Pricing
  • Most Efficient of  All Heating Systems At 90% +
  • Highly Decorative Models Available
  •  Easy To Install
  •  Inexpensive To Install
  •  Zero Clearance Rating For Exterior
  • Humidifies As It Heats
  • Thermostat Control
  •  Lowest Of All Emissions Test
  • 28,000 BTU Capacity
  •  3 Speed Automatic Fan (Temp. Activated)
  • No Pilot Light (Hot Surface Ignition)
  •  Reasonably Long Warranty
  • Versatile Styles For System Needs
  •  Green Earth Preferred Award
  •  Safety Ignition System
  •  Quick Heat Production
  •  LCD Display
  •  Vents With 1  ½” PVC In Any Direction
  •  Programmable Remote Control With Timer
  •  35% More Efficient Than The Next Best Design
  •  Heats Up To 1600 Sq. Ft.
  •  In Business Since 1932
  •  Made In USA

Ok, I know what you’re thinking, “There must be some disadvantages, so come clean.”  Well there may be several, but I feel they’re well outdistanced by the above listing.  So here are the only things I found: 1. No Electricity = No Heat.  It has to have electricity to work.  2. The warranty only applies if it’s installed by a dealer or his agent…..if that is a problem?  3. This is not a whole house unit (if that’s what you’re looking for).  4. Not a lot of reviews by users. 5. Relatively high investment.

So what’s so great about Facebook photos for wall art was my first thought…..and yours I suspect.  After doing some review it seems there is actually some merit not only to the question, but to the answer.  How would you feel about having your favorite low resolution Facebook pictures produced as high definition, high quality, large scale digital photographs on canvas suitable for wall art?  I’ve discovered a company that seems to have the technology and ability (exclusively so far) to do exactly that, and for a very short time they’re offering a 20% discount if you know the code.  They’re not limited to canvas wall art however, as they’ve come up with some unique ideas on how to extend the concept to all sorts of fun, simple projects.

It all began when people started coming to this particular company with their Facebook favorites to get a high quality picture produced large enough to make it into wall art…..not an easy task.  However, this particular company, instead of seeing it as a problem could see it as a great niche to fill if they could master the needed technology. ” Voila,” as they say, and two years later we now have a new resource that is on call to produce your favorite Facebook photos into your favorite wall art, or a dozen or more other media ideas.

CanvasPop Image Idea

The use of the “instagram” process to make additional products I find to be of real interest: calendars, post cards (have them made while you’re on site during your vacation and sent to friends and family), collage posters, virtual business cards…….14 different items.  Some great ideas, and a unique way to have your favorite photos made into customized wall decor, or even into your favorite coasters if you want something different at your next party.

Who’s the company?  CanvasPop, and they created what they call “PerfectPicture” technology which uses a micro-vectorization process to produce high definition images, even in larger formats.  At this time they are offering productions up to  2′ x 3′, and state they can use “any image, any size from anywhere” and their service is available for Canada and the USA.  Prices begin at $30.00 for an  8″ x 10″ photo and their services do include the option of framed art as well.  If you hurry (and find this in time) you can use this code for your 20% off through 3/18/2012 (Sunday):  MASHABLE20.

What I’m referring to is the Crystal Bridges Museum Of American Art that opened on 11/11/11, and is located in Bentonville, Arkansas.  The museum’s theme reflects this country’s history, culture,  and some of the more famous artist’s works of our time.  According to NPR (National Public Radio) it’s “The American art world’s biggest event in decades” and for a number of reasons.  There are portraits of George Washington and 19th-century works by Thomas Eakins and John S. Sargent. There’s even an interesting abstract piece by artist Romare Bearden, and a 1985 Andy Warhol design of music star Dolly Parton, Rosie The Riveter original painting by Norman Rockwell, and in all, the artists’ works span five centuries.  Alice Walton purchased Asher B. Durand’s highly acclaimed 1849 painting, Kindred Spirits, for a purported US$35 million dollars from the New York Public Library.  She has also purchased works by American painters Charles W. Peale (George Washington), as well as art by Winslow Homer and Edward Hopper.

Before I get too far into the art, you need to know some details about the facility itself.  The designer, architect Moshe Safdie according to the CMMOAA web site,  “says his design is meant to help blend the experience of the museum’s art with that of its natural surroundings.”  The site is a 120 acre natural setting just off one of the cities’ parks and involves nature trails, bicycle trails, as well as the 1/3 mile paved trail to the museum called the Art Trail.  The museum facilities are artistically designed and built over and around 3 different ponds with plenty of glass for open viewing.  The paved trail to the museum allows ADA approved motorized wheel chairs, but no bicycles or Segways, so if you go plan on walking the 1/3 mile to get there on a paved trail unless you physically need the assisted conveniences.  The complex includes galleries, classrooms, meeting rooms, restaurant, museum store,  areas for outdoor concerts, and even a library.  If you’re wondering about the classrooms, it’s interesting to note that art classes can be taken by all ages beginning with kindergarten, so if you’re interested in taking a group or just interested for yourself, you may want to look further.  For those  interested in enjoying the 6 different nature trails, there are over 3.5 miles, but note that rules are posted and enforced for each trail which can differ for each one.

The Museum’s restaurant, Eleven, offers a daily lunch service, Sunday brunch (starting in January 2012), and dinner on Wednesdays and Fridays. Picnic lunches will also be available to take out onto the Museum grounds.  I reviewed the lunch menu which is interesting and reasonably priced along with a couple of vegetarian plates (or talk to your server), but conservative entrees.  The dinner menu looks very good with reasonable prices and a nice variety, but also limited entrees and is available from 5 to 9.   Reservations are recommended for dinner service.  For reservations call 479-657-2305.
